Abstract Selected heavy metal, Chromium (Cr), Lead (Pb), Nickel (Ni), and Iron (Fe) based on their health index has been determined in Asoro, Otofure, and Ikhueniro satellite towns in Benin Metropolitan City (BMC), Nigeria. The areas are heavily populated and depend on groundwater for drinking purposes. Literature review showed that groundwater quality in the study areas is adversely affected due to rapid urban and economic growth. The study combines hydrogeological and geochemical techniques in evaluating the subsurface geology, the interrelationship between abandoned borrow pit, contaminants transportation, and the concentration of Cr, Pb, Ni, and Fe in groundwater in and around the study vicinity. The results obtained?showed that the excavated average depth of the borrow pits in the area is 27?m deep, whereas the depths to the aquifer were 53.22?m, 77?m, and 50?m at Ikhueniro, Otofure, and Asoro, respectively. The mean value of Cr in the groundwater samples was, 2.23, 0.04, and 0.03?mg/L with a corresponding Coefficient of Variation (CV)?of 150, 22.24 and166.67 in Asoro, Ikhueniro, and Otofure, respectively. It was observed that groundwater around Asoro and Ikhueniro were impacted with Cr when the result was compared to the WHO and SON permissible limit of 0.05?mg/L except in Otofure where the mean value of 0.03?mg/L was below the tolerable limit for potable water. Based on the results obtained in the study, the groundwater in the study areas cannot be consumed unless routine treatment is administered considering the health impact of the selected metals.
